标准流量计系数修正算法分析

扫码查看
标准表法流量标准装置以标准流量计为主标准,其标准流量计系数修正的方式是否合适,直接关系到整个流量标准装置的不确定度等级.常用的系数修正方法有AB值法、定点法、分段修正法等,文章通过理论数学模型分析和具体的算法实现,再结合实际的现场实验数据,总结出各种修正算法的优缺点,以便使用标准表法流量标准装置的检定员更好的理解装置特性,在不同的使用环境中选择合理的标准流量计系数修正方法.
Analysis of algorithm for standard flowmeter coefficient correction
The standard meter method flow standard device is mainly based on the standard flow meter,and whether the coefficient correction method of the standard flow meter is appropriate directly affects the uncertainty level of the entire flow standard device.The commonly used coefficient correction methods in-clude AB value method,fixed-point method,segmented correction method,etc.Here,through theoret-ical mathematical model analysis and specific algorithm implementation,combined with actual on-site ex-perimental data,the advantages and disadvantages of various correction algorithms are summarized,so that the calibrator of the flow standard device using the standard meter method can better understand the characteristics of the device and choose a reasonable standard flow meter coefficient correction method in different usage environments.
